God’s LibraryEight Minor Divisions of the Bible
Law (5) Foundation Salvation Needed Gen. 3:15
History (12) Preparation Savior Prepared 2 Sam. 7:12ff
Poetry (5) Aspiration Salvation Desired Eccl. 12:13-14
Prophecy (17) Expectation Savior Foretold Isa. 7:14; 9:6
Gospels (4) Manifestation Savior Revealed John 20:30-31
History (1) Propagation Salvation Spread Acts 1:8
Letters (21) Application Salvation Applied Rom. 13:14
Prophecy (1) Consummation Salvation Completed
Rev. 21-22
Redemption of Mankind
